*** This bug is a duplicate of bug 1853277 *** https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1853277 Appending "i8042.nopnp=1 pci=nocrs" to boot parameters worked for the touchpad issue on the Lenovo V14-IIL . Following are the steps I've followed: 1.) Open the file /etc/default/grub for editing, for example by running sudoedit /etc/default/grub 2.) Add to the line beginning G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T: "i8042.nopnp=1 pci=nocrs" so that it reads: GRUB_CMDLINE_LINUX_DEFAULT="i8042.nopnp=1 pci=nocrs" ** If other parameters are there between the double quotes, it may be OK to leave them. 3.) Save the file and exit 4.) Run this command to update the GRUB configuration: sudo update-grub 5.)
